Using the Order of Operations, what is the solution to 2(4/2)2 - 15 + 6?
PIT_PIT [208]
<span>2(4/2)^2 - 15 + 6
= </span><span>2(2)^2 - 15 + 6
= </span><span>2(4) - 15 + 6
= 8 - 15 + 6
= -1</span>
